摘要
Exosomes are extracellular vesicles playing important roles in various physiological and pathological processes. These specific vesicles provide significant information on the status of donor cells, that is, for the progression of some diseases. In the past decade, exosomes have been considered as important biomarkers for disease diagnosis. Thus, it is of great significance to develop rapid, convenient, reliable, and sensitive approaches for the detection of exosomes. Biosensors are a powerful tool widely used in the analysis of biological samples, demonstrating attractive advantages. Recently, the application of biosensors for the analysis of exosomes has been explored, with a dramatic increasing trend. Herein, we review and summarize the recent advances of biosensors used in exosome detection and propose some prospective views of this promising research field. This review aims to provide new ideas for biosensor-based exosome detection, and suggests new insights in the emerging early diagnosis and clinical monitoring of various diseases.
